Test Scores
Test score ranges represent the 25th to 75th percentile of admitted students at University of Florida-Online. About 74% of admitted students submitted SAT scores, with total scores typically ranging from 1,255 to 1,390. Additionally, about 41% of admitted students submitted ACT scores, with composite scores typically ranging from 27 to 31.

Admission Statistics
1,440 students applied to UFONLINE. Of those, 64% were accepted (927 students). Of these 927 accepted students, 826 chose to enroll.
